27 World Records Fall at Aussie Masters Nationals

By Stephen J. Thomas

SYDNEY, March 22. THE overseas visitors in transit' to the World Masters Championships in Christchurch, New Zealand, took the majority of the twenty-seven individual world marks to fall at the AUSSI Masters Short Course Nationals held at the Sydney International Aquatic Centre March 16-18.

In all, twenty-three world records were broken by the international contingent.

Leading the charge in the men's events was South Texan based Graham Johnston with four new records in the 200/400 IM and 200/400 free. The 71-year-old took over fifteen seconds off the old 400 IM mark to clock 6:23.43 and more than four seconds off the 200 IM (2:55.58). His records in the freestyle events were 2:25.07 and 5:09.75.

Tom Landis from Oregon also set a new time for the 60-64 age group in the 200 free clocking 2:15.84, well under the old record of 2:21.31.

Wieslaw Musial from the Ontario Masters club in Canada, broke two backstroke records in the 45-49 age group. Musial took over three seconds off the 200 back to stroke 2:15.58 and shaved 0.35 seconds off the
100 back to record 1:03.04.

South African, Tim Shead lowered three records in the 50-54 age group. The Capetown based swimmer comfortably lowered times for the 100 IM (1:03.54) and 200 IM (2:22.23) and trimmed 8-hundredths of a second off the time for the 100 breast to record 1:09.88.

Alfredo Cherchi, the grand old man of Aussie Masters, wiped just over one and a half minutes off the 200 backstroke record in the 95-99 age group setting a time 7:01.87.

Among the women, US Masters champion, Danielle Ogier (50-54) and Canadian Bonnie Pronk (60-64) were outstanding with five world records from five swims apiece.

Ogier slashed the world marks over the three IM distances recording 1:13.12, 2:37.52 and 5:44.22. She also added the 200 and 400 free to her haul, clocking 2:20.61 and 4:54.01 respectively.

The British Columbia based Pronk had a clean sweep of the breaststroke events setting new times for the 50 (38.97), 100 (1:26.56) and 200 (3:06.48). Pronk continued her success by also lowered marks in the 200 IM (2:55.72) and 200 back (2:56.06).

German visitor Monika Senftleben, also competing in the 60-64 age group, also went under the old world marks in the 50 and 100 breaststroke. She swam faster than Pronk in the 50 clocking a hot 38.60 but recorded a slower time in the 100 (1:30.52). The old world marks were 41.35 and 1:30.58 respectively.

Aussi Pam Hutchings (65-69) set a new record for the 50 free, taking 1.40 seconds off the old mark to record a new time of 32.77. Hutchings also lowered the time for the 200 freestyle by just short of three seconds to clock 2:47.42.

Olga Krejci (65-69) swam 34.04 in the 50 free, 0.13 under the old record of 34.17 but well behind the record set by Hutchings.

Aussi Liz Wallis (75-79) took the world record for the 400 freestyle below the 7 minute mark recording a swift 6:57.33.
